      Maruti Suzuki starts export of Baleno to Europe

      Maruti Suzuki has begun shipping their premium hatchback Baleno to Europe just before its official unveiling at the Geneva Motor Show. Suzuki Motor Corp. will officially unveil the hatchback for the European market tomorrow at the show, followed by its launch soon.

      The exports of the Maruti Suzuki Baleno to Europe began this month. The first consignment to Europe is of 1,800 Balenos, all of which are manufactured by Maruti Suzuki India. Exports took place from Adani Group’s Mundra Port in Gujarat and all of these Balenos will be sold in European countries including Belgium, Germany, Italy, Poland, Slovenia and Spain.

      Cosmetically, the Europe-spec Baleno is the same as the one sold in the Indian market. However, the powertrains are different. Instead of the 1.2-litre petrol and 1.3-litre diesel engine options, mated to a five-speed manual, the European model will be powered by the 1.2-litre petrol mill with SHVS tech. The 1.0-litre BoosterJet engine will also be offered. The transmission options will include the five-speed manual or a CVT gearbox.

      Suzuki Motor Corp. will unveil the India-made Baleno at their pavilion at the 2016 Geneva Motor Show tomorrow. The event will be open to the press on March 1 and 2; and then to the general public from March 3 to March 13. More details will be available tomorrow.
